The Verdict: Which is Better?
When placing Oats and Honey Granola and Everything Bagel Crunch side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.
For calorie-conscious consumers, Oats and Honey Granola is the clear winner. With 65 fewer calories per 100g than its competitor, it allows for more volume while keeping your energy intake in check.
However, watch out for the sugar content. Oats and Honey Granola contains significantly more sugar (22.6g) compared to the milder Everything Bagel Crunch (0g). If you are monitoring your insulin levels or trying to cut down on sweets, Everything Bagel Crunch is undeniably the healthier pick.
Looking to build muscle? Oats and Honey Granola offers a protein boost with 9.68g per 100g, outperforming Everything Bagel Crunch in this category.
